Output 8e773c3c7f2c595cf21c76e22ec372cd5f7d25b59cb071efaf4469a5c0cc9aa1:3

value
86000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5faebb46a55f0bfb313359c5dbafd0cc47c15339 OP_EQUAL
address
3AQwSKzpLoeyXo75TcvSRamUdEH7FRmBeH
transaction
8e773c3c7f2c595cf21c76e22ec372cd5f7d25b59cb071efaf4469a5c0cc9aa1
confirmations
254237
spent
true